| CLINCHER Wraparound Dies CLINCHER® Wrap Around Dies are available in three types:
Fine Toothed Steel Dies: For low to ultra high torque applications on carbon steel tubulars including tubing, casing, and drill pipe.
Smooth Faced Aluminum Dies: For low to moderate torque applications on fiberglass and corrosion resistant alloy (stainless steel) tubulars.
GRIT FACE™ Dies: For low to high torque applications on fiberglass and corrosion resistant alloy (stainless steel) tubulars where the use of steel dies is prohibited as well as on carbon steel tubulars where reduced marking is desired.
CLINCHER® Dies are designed to match the OD of the tubing, casing, coupling, or accessory being made up or broken out. Each die is stamped on the top or side to identify its size. Using Fine Toothed Steel Dies which are slightly larger than the tubular is acceptable provided the difference in diameters is less than 3/32" (0.093"). Aluminum and GRIT FACE™ Dies should be matched with the specific tubular diameters required. Note: The use of improperly sized dies can result in reduced torque capacity, increased pipe marking, and reduced die life.
CAUTION: Do not attempt to grip tubular diameters which are larger than the dies being used. Failure to observe this precaution can result in damage to the tubular or tong jaws.
In emergencies where correct die sizes are unavailable, some operators have successfully used two different sizes of dies to accommodate unusual, nonstandard diameters.
CLINCHER® Wrap Around Dies are manufactured in specific diameters to match standard tubing and casing diameters, API coupling diameters, selected work string connection diameters and certain commonly used premium connection coupling diameters. CLINCHER® Wrap Around Dies should not be used on tubulars which are larger than the nominal die size. Steel Toothed Dies can be used on tubulars which are no smaller than 3/32" (0.093") less than the nominal die size. Aluminum and GRIT FACE™ Dies should be matched with the specific tubular diameters required.
